haskell-mpi-1.4.0: test/examples/clientserver/Server.c
#include <stdlib.h>
#include <stdio.h>
#include "mpi.h"
int main(int argc, char **argv)
{
MPI_Comm client;
MPI_Status status;
char port_name[MPI_MAX_PORT_NAME];
int size, again, i;
MPI_Init(&argc, &argv);
MPI_Comm_size(MPI_COMM_WORLD, &size);
if (size != 1) {
fprintf(stderr, "Server too big");
exit(EXIT_FAILURE);
}
MPI_Open_port(MPI_INFO_NULL, port_name);
printf("Server available at port: %s\n", port_name);
while (1) {
MPI_Comm_accept(port_name, MPI_INFO_NULL, 0, MPI_COMM_WORLD, &client);
again = 1;
while (again) {
MPI_Recv(&i, 1, MPI_INT, MPI_ANY_SOURCE, MPI_ANY_TAG, client, &status);
switch (status.MPI_TAG) {
case 0:
MPI_Comm_free(&client);
MPI_Close_port(port_name);
MPI_Finalize();
return 0;
case 1:
MPI_Comm_disconnect(&client);
again = 0;
break;
case 2: /* do something */
printf("Received: %d\n", i);
break;
default:
/* Unexpected message type */
MPI_Abort(MPI_COMM_WORLD, 1);
}
}
}
}
